Core Viewpoint - The executive order signed by Trump aims to lower prescription drug prices in the U.S. by requiring pharmaceutical companies to match the lowest prices in comparable developed countries, but the short-term impact on the industry is expected to be limited [1] Group 1: Executive Order Details - The executive order titled "Most Favored Nation Pricing for Prescription Drugs" was signed on May 12, 2025 [1] - It mandates that drug prices in the U.S. should align with the lowest prices in comparable developed nations [1] - The order also proposes to increase price transparency in the U.S. drug market and reduce the profit margins of middlemen, such as Pharmacy Benefit Managers (PBMs) [1] Group 2: Industry Impact - The implementation of the executive order is anticipated to face significant challenges, leading to a limited short-term impact on the pharmaceutical industry [1]

Core Viewpoint - The U.S. government aims to significantly reduce prescription drug costs and ensure fairness for American citizens by eliminating intermediaries and promoting direct sales at the lowest prices available [1] Group 1 - The initiative will lead to a decrease in drug prices for American citizens [1] - The strategy involves removing middlemen in the pharmaceutical supply chain [1] - The government plans to implement a system that allows drugs to be sold at the most favored nation prices directly to consumers [1]
